Campsite Options: Lake McSwain offers a variety of camping options, including RV sites with full hookups and tent-only sites. Whether you prefer a more primitive experience or the convenience of hookups, the campground has something for everyone.
Amenities: Each campsite is equipped with a picnic table, fire ring, and grill, making it easy to enjoy meals outdoors and gather around the campfire. The campground also has flush toilets, hot showers, and water spigots, ensuring comfort during your stay.
Pet-Friendly: Pets are welcome at Lake McSwain Campground, so you can bring your furry companions along for the adventure. Just be sure to keep them on a leash and clean up after them to maintain the park’s natural beauty.

Lake Activities: Lake McSwain is a water-lover's paradise, with opportunities for fishing, boating, paddling, and swimming. Anglers will find a variety of fish species, including trout, bass, and catfish, and can fish from the shore or a boat. The lake’s calm waters are perfect for kayaking or canoeing, and there is a boat launch area available for those with motorized boats.
Trails & Hiking: For those who prefer to explore on foot, the campground offers several hiking trails that wind through oak and pine forests, providing scenic views of the lake and surrounding hills. These trails range from easy walks to more moderate hikes, making them suitable for all levels of outdoor enthusiasts.
Wildlife & Birdwatching: The area is home to a variety of wildlife, including deer, wild turkeys, and a wide range of bird species. Birdwatching is especially popular here, with visitors often spotting herons, ducks, and eagles near the water.
Swimming & Beach Time: The campground is just a short walk from a swimming area where you can take a refreshing dip in the lake, especially during the warmer months. The designated beach area provides a relaxing spot to sunbathe and unwind, making it a perfect place to spend a summer day.

Address: 9090 Lake McClure Rd, La Grange, CA 95329
Contact: (209) 852-2396
Reservations: Reservations are highly recommended, especially during peak season (spring through summer). Reservations can be made online or by calling the park.
Season & Hours: The campground is open year-round, though availability may vary during the winter months. The peak camping season runs from spring to fall.
Accessibility: The park offers accessible campsites, restroom facilities, and some trails for visitors with mobility challenges.
